问题标签 [google-weather-api]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
2 回答
483 浏览

xml - 是否可以使用 YQL 从 XML 或 RSS 中仅选择属性值?

我有一些YQL来自 XML 和 RSS 的查询返回的比我想要的要多SELECT。我从itemPath属性值获取所有 XML,然后我必须对其进行筛选以挖掘出我想要的值:

这个查询:

返回所有这些:

但我需要的是:

这个查询:

返回所有这些:

而我想要的只是这个:

使用 YQL 选择 XML 属性时,有没有办法获得更简洁的结果,这样我就不必在代码中进一步解析结果?

一个用例是当我想在一个查询中使用yql.query.multi. 当所有这些周围的 XML 都返回给我时,我没有得到一个漂亮整洁的“行”。

0 投票
2 回答
730 浏览

ios - ios中的谷歌天气阿拉伯语xml编码

我试图从这个 URL 检索 XML Google 天气 API:

http://www.google.com/ig/api?weather=,,,24467280,39606640&hl=ar

它是阿拉伯语。

我使用:NSURLConnection 来检索这些数据,然后通过 NSXMLParser 对其进行解析。

接收到的数据未正确编码。导入后我尝试将其放入 XML 文件中,发现数据如下:

当然,我从 NSXMLParser 得到错误:

错误域 = NSXMLParserErrorDomain 代码 = 9“操作无法完成。(NSXMLParserErrorDomain 错误 9。)”

这意味着 xml 数据已损坏。

如果我将 Google 的链接更改为:

http://www.google.com/ig/api?weather=,,,21429730,39828370&hl=en

(现在注意英语),一切正常..

我尝试通过以下方式对检索到的阿拉伯 XML 数据进行编码:

然后我通过以下方式将内容放入文件中:

现在的内容更好,但仍然是错误的,现在的内容:

NSXMLParser 现在没有给我错误,但文本导致不可读。

对不起这个大问题。

谁能帮我?

0 投票
1 回答
802 浏览

javascript - 对风速做出反应的旋转功能

需要在 javascript flash 或 css 中找到一个函数。这将使我能够以几种不同的速度旋转风车的图像。这些速度需要随着真实世界的风速而变化。

0 投票
2 回答
771 浏览

c# - Google Weather API 请求不起作用。请求超时

我有一个显示天气详细信息的简单小工具。

我正在使用这个 google api 通过其邮政编码获取任何地区的天气详细信息

一切正常。但是现在,相同的代码给了我“请求超时”错误。我再说一遍,相同的代码给了我“请求超时”错误。

这些是我尝试通过网络服务获取天气详细信息的方法:

和其他几个(类似的)方法来获取 web 服务的响应(url 的内容);

但无论如何,它都会给我同样的“请求超时”消息。

任何人都可以建议我..到底发生了什么?这一切都是在我对我的应用程序执行性能测试之后发生的。(不确定此信息是否有帮助)。

GUESS:(可能是因为从同一个 IP 地址生成了太多对 Web 服务的请求,谷歌阻止了我。如果是这样的话..现在该怎么办??:)

注意:当我在浏览器地址中输入 url(带邮政编码)时,我会得到漂亮的 XML,其中包含我需要的所有信息)

请帮帮我..(我选择了谷歌API,因为它们的可靠性和“永远在线”的性质)

0 投票
1 回答
523 浏览

google-maps - Panoramio & Weather Layers zIndex 低于 Polygon Overlay Google Maps API V3

是否可以使 Panoramio Pictures 和 WeatherLayer 图标出现在多边形上方(zIndex 高于)多边形?

我有一张带有透明多边形叠加层的地图,当我将 Panoramio 或 WeatherLayers 添加到地图时,Panoramio 照片和天气图标会出现在多边形叠加层下方。

图片和天气图标可以在多边形下方看到,因为多边形是部分透明的,但用户无法与这些照片或图标交互,因为多边形位于它们之上。

下面的屏幕截图显示了一个示例:

例子

您可以在此处查看示例页面。

您可以添加和删除不同的覆盖/图层。我尝试将多边形的 zIndex 设置为负数,但它们总是出现在 Panoramio 和 WeatherLayer 图标上方。

PanoramioLayerPanoramioLayerOptions API参考没有提到 zIndex。WeatherLayer和WeatherLayerOptions API 参考也是如此。

0 投票
1 回答
18998 浏览

google-maps - 如何隐藏或显示 Google 地图图层?

我准备了一个简化的测试用例和一个屏幕截图。

我想我错过了一点点,只有几行代码。

我的 JavaScript Google Map 中有 2 个叠加层(天气和云),并且希望在单击相应的复选框时隐藏或显示它们:

在此处输入图像描述

这是测试用例,只需将其粘贴到 .html 文件中即可运行:

更新:谢谢,这里是每个人的工作版本

0 投票
1 回答
1781 浏览

c# - 时间:2019-05-01 标签:c#google weatherxmlget

我想从http://www.google.com/ig/api?weather=我用这个得到天气

我使用 urlhttp://www.google.com/ig/api?weather=vilnius&hl=lt但信息是英文的,我找不到问题请帮忙:)

0 投票
1 回答
907 浏览

jsp - GoogleWeather 无法解析为类型

我正在编写我的第一个 JSP 页面,并且正在尝试连接到 Google Weather API。所以我希望你能对我有耐心。这是我的 JSP 页面:

这是我的控制器类GoogleWeather.java

我得到的错误和堆栈跟踪如下。

我尝试查看一些在线资源,但它们非常混乱。

0 投票
1 回答
1093 浏览

java - 谷歌天气 API 条件

我正在使用 SAX 从谷歌天气 API 中提取信息,但我遇到了“条件”问题。

具体来说,我正在使用此代码:

要从这样的东西中提取 XML:

http://www.google.com/ig/api?weather=波士顿+MA

同时,我试图仅获取当天的条件,而不是将来的任何日子。

是否可以根据 XML 文件中的内容对 xml 进行一些检查以仅提取当前的数据?

谢谢!

0 投票
1 回答
533 浏览

android - 显示错误的天气预报应用程序

我从这个链接获得了天气预报应用程序的示例代码:

http://www.anddev.org/viewtopic.php?t=361

并尝试在模拟器上运行它,但它显示错误

我尝试了很多来解决它,但我不能

如何解决这个问题?

在这一行中我得到了错误

这些是 logcat 消息